Nicaraven Attenuates Radiation-Induced Injury in Hematopoietic Stem/Progenitor Cells in Mice

Figure 5

Intracellular and mitochondrial ROS in bone marrow cells.

Mice were exposed daily to 1 Gy γ-rays for 5 days in succession, and either nicaraven or a placebo was given after each exposure. The cells were collected 2 days after the last radiation treatment and then loaded with 10 µM CM-H2DCFDA or 5 µM MitoSOX Red at 37°C for 30 minutes. The intracellular ROS (A) and mitochondrial ROS (B) were detected as the mean fluorescence intensity in all cells by flow cytometry. The open circles represent data from each mouse and the red lines indicate median values of each group.
